日韩av黄I国产麻豆传媒I国产91av视频在线观看I日韩一区二区三区在线看I美女国产在线I麻豆视频国产在线观看I成人黄色短片

歡迎訪問 生活随笔!

生活随笔

當前位置: 首頁 >

python调用ping命令_Windows 中通过Python实现ping命令加时间戳

發布時間:2023/12/19 36 豆豆
生活随笔 收集整理的這篇文章主要介紹了 python调用ping命令_Windows 中通过Python实现ping命令加时间戳 小編覺得挺不錯的,現在分享給大家,幫大家做個參考.

由于ping命令在ping的時候無法加入時間,不能夠直觀分析結果。便想在ping的時候加入時間戳。

1.首先需要系統配置了Python的環境,我的環境如下,這里就不介紹環境搭建步驟。

2.以下是代碼展示,新建一個ping.py文件

import os

import re

import datetime

file = open('d:\ping_log.txt','a') #以可寫打開目標文件

for a in range(1,10):

ping = os.popen('ping 192.168.X.X -n 1').read() #執行1次ping命令

ping = re.compile(r'來自..+',re.M).findall(ping) #通過正則表達式篩選出需要的哪一行

nowTime=datetime.datetime.now() #獲取當前系統的時間戳

file.write(str(ping)+' ,'+str(nowTime)+'\n') #寫入內容

file.close() #關閉文件流

3.打開新生成的文件就可以查看了。

創作挑戰賽新人創作獎勵來咯,堅持創作打卡瓜分現金大獎

總結

以上是生活随笔為你收集整理的python调用ping命令_Windows 中通过Python实现ping命令加时间戳的全部內容,希望文章能夠幫你解決所遇到的問題。

如果覺得生活随笔網站內容還不錯,歡迎將生活随笔推薦給好友。